[SOLVED] Which download for Totolink X5000R Factory Install?

I hope this is a simple question for those that have done it. From reading the Factory install guide I was sure that it is the kernel image named below that I'm suppose to use.

openwrt-21.02.0-ramips-mt7621-totolink_x5000r-initramfs-kernel.bin

However someone reported on r/openwrt that this exact file bricked their X5000R and it's the sysupgrade download that should be used so now I'm confused. Furthermore there are two sysupgrade.bin with different checksums from the following two links. Which exact download am I suppose to use with the factory firmware?

İ think you need sysupgrade. Because in x5000r device page only available sysupgrade. And kernel file is testing purposes. İf you will install kernel file after reboot it will get erased. Because its for one time use.

From https://git.openwrt.org/?p=openwrt/openwrt.git;a=commit;h=23be410b3d1267c752bf9f6e5c8f5a514dc562c4

Flash instruction:
Upload the sysupgrade firmware to the firmware upgrade page in vendor fw.

Thank you all for the pointers. The flashing went well. To get both 2.4G and 5G radio working I did have to ssh in and edit /etc/config/wireless by follow this post

Hopefully this will help other Totolink X5000R users out if they run into the same problem.

Just to summarize. I used the 21.02.0 squashes sysupgrade from the firmware selector page here https://firmware-selector.openwrt.org/?version=21.02.0&target=ramips%2Fmt7621&id=totolink_x5000r
